Travelocity’s Social Media Measures

• Visitors & page views• Traffic from the Social Web to Travelocity

• Links to Travelocity landing pages• Links to monthly enterprise promotion• Links to Travel Deals

• Bookings originating on social media channels• Fans/followers/conversations

How we engage customers on Twitter

•Constantly monitor our mentions•Communicate via email instead of DM•Hand-off to customer service when appropriate•Twitterventers

Page 6: April 2010 BMPR - Travelocity

Go on offense with Twitter

•Thank customers for their business•Engage with partners•#FF•Surprise and delight•Re-tweet favorites•Tag favorites•Email favorites to team members

Our experiment with Chatroulette

• 35 days running• 24/7 either chatting or

Roaming Gnome with sign that we change regularly• 285,120 chat impressions• 400 conversations
